TALLAHASSEE, FL (WTXL) - For National Preparedness Month, Leon County and the City of Tallahassee are working together to make sure residents will be prepared in an emergency.

According to a joint press release from the two governments, "The goal is that, by the end of the month, all Big Bend residents will have the information and tools they need to prepare for emergency situations."

Every week throughout the month will focus on a different topic including flooding, hurricanes, wildfires and power outages.

In order to see what residents learned, two free online tests will be offered on September 30 that will present disaster scenarios and see how residents will respond to them.
